The article states that chemical science occupies an important place in the life of every person today, but chemical products can pose a serious danger to people's health. Therefore, it is important to ensure the formation of future chemists not only as qualified specialists, but also as socially responsible and moral individuals. Therefore, the problem of improving the training of future masters of chemistry is extremely relevant. As it turned out, some aspects of this problem were reflected in the works of scientists. However, the problem of forming basic professional competencies of future masters of chemistry was not the object of a special study. The purpose of the article is to characterize the process of implementing the author's system of the system of forming basic professional competencies of future masters of chemistry. The following methods were used in the article: analysis, description of the course of the experiment, generalization and systematization of the results of the experiment.
The results of the study presented a system for the formation of basic professional competencies of future masters in chemistry. This system includes three components: conceptual-targeted, content-organizational, diagnostic-resultative. The first of them reflects the goal and objectives of the implementation of the system, general didactic and specific principles of the process of forming basic professional competencies of future chemists-masters, scientific approaches that constitute the methodological basis for studying this process. The content-organizational component includes the structural components of each basic professional competence, pedagogical conditions that ensure the success of its formation, namely: forming the motivation of undergraduate chemists to master the specified competencies; taking into account the specifics of the training of undergraduate chemists in the process of work; organizing the educational process in a mixed format based on a combination of traditional and innovative teaching methods, as well as digital technologies; ensuring effective pedagogical support for undergraduate chemists in their independent mastering of basic professional competencies. The diagnostic-result component includes criteria (motivational-axiological, knowledge-functional, personal-reflective) and corresponding indicators, levels of formation of each professional basic competence of future chemists, as well as methods and techniques for conducting diagnostics.
The conclusions summarize that in the experimental group there were more pronounced positive changes in the levels of formation of each basic professional competence of undergraduates than in the control group group. On this basis, it was concluded that the implementation of the developed system really ensures the effective formation of basic professional competencies in undergraduate chemists.
